Notice Title
Family Healthy Weight Service
Notice Description
Durham County Council are seeking a provider to deliver a Family Healthy Weight Service. The specification outlines the requirements for delivery of the family weight management programme which is a tier 2 weight management programme using a whole family approach to support children in reception or year 6 who are identified as living with overweight (including obesity) through NCMP. The service will consist of a team of professionals with experience of delivery to children and their families. The expected start date for the proposed contract is 1st July 2026. The expected end date for the proposed contract is 30th June 2029. The proposed contract is to be let with an option to extend for a further period of 12 months each from the actual end date subject to funding and commissioner approval

This notice is an intention to award a contract under an open competitive process in line with the Health Care Services (Provider Selection Regime) Regulations 2023. For the avoidance of doubt, the Procurement Act 2023 does not apply to this opportunity. This is a new service with a new provider and the maximum lifetime budget is PS2,295,000. Additional information: At the Council's discretion, should the Council acquire further funding, including from different sources, additional services may be required and may differ to that detailed in the Specification but will fall under the remit or compliment delivery of healthy weight services. The Council reserves the right to modify the contract specification if new legislation and/or guidance regarding family healthy weight is published by the Government and or Governing Bodies.
